Title:Boston National League Beaneaters baseball player, John O'Neil, holding a bat with one hand and tossing a baseball with the other handDescription:Image of baseball player John O'Neil of the National League's Boston Beaneaters, holding a bat with one hand and tossing a baseball in front of him with the other hand, standing in front of home plate on the field at West Side Grounds, located between West Polk Street, South Wolcott Avenue (formerly Lincoln Street), West Taylor Street, and South Wood Street, in the Near West Side community area of Chicago, Illinois. Another Boston baseball player is standing on home plate in the background.
